Opened in the fall of 1996 a block southeast of Reser Stadium, Paul Lorenz Field received a makeover during the summer of 2012, as the original sand-based surface was replaced with a new variety of spreading rye grass. Lights were installed prior to the 2006 season, and prior to the 2020 season, Patrick Wayne Valley Stadium was upgraded with a new grandstand and press box. The field is named for Paul Lorenz, who is the former owner of L&H Grading in Salem and provided equipment for the construction of the original surface.
